SchoolRow ranks Cascade High School 154th of 437 Washington high schools for 2024–25, based on WA Smarter Balanced / WCAS 2024–25 English and Math results — better than 65% of high schools statewide. Its statewide percentile went from 58th in 2019 to 65th in 2025 — improving.

GroupTrend20102023Change
White66.6%39.7% 26.9 pts
Hispanic12.4%27.5% 15.1 pts
Asian12.1%16.6% 4.5 pts
Two or more races1.0%6.9% 5.9 pts
Black6.2%6.2% 0.0 pts
Pacific Islander0.8%1.6% 0.8 pts
American Indian0.9%0.4% 0.5 pts

NCES history for this school begins in 1988. Race categories changed by 2010: earlier data combines Asian and Pacific Islander students and does not consistently identify multiracial students. The chart retains that history, while the change table uses 2010 onward.
